## Runbook: AddressAssist Widget — Plugin Integration

The AddressAssist autocomplete widget queries the internal Locantro resolver for candidate addresses as the user types. Plugin authors must debounce input to at least 250ms and cap suggestion lists at eight entries, or the resolver will rate-limit your tenant. If suggestions stop appearing, check the widget's status badge before escalating. To initialize the widget in your plugin's sandbox environment, configure it with the key below.

app token of fajop-fahif = qvz4-AnML

## Releases

Haltline ships behind the Norrow load balancer; health checks hit `/healthz` every 5s, and a node must pass three consecutive checks before the balancer admits it. Releases are rolling: drain one node, deploy, wait for readmission, repeat. Reviewers should confirm the probe timeout in the release manifest matches the balancer config, or nodes flap during cutover. Tag the build, sign the bundle, push to the Norrow registry, then trigger the roll. Bundles are signed with the key below.

deploy key for hawip-bagug: bky13_91GKUpxemM5Po

The pass strips build toolchains, documentation, locale data, and shell utilities, typically reducing the image from roughly 900 MB to under 120 MB. Support engineers should note that debugging tools are therefore absent in production images; use the companion debug tag when reproducing customer issues. After slimming, the pipeline re-runs the smoke suite against the reduced image to catch missing runtime libraries. The final image is then signed with the key below.

rollout seal: bky6_qeu2kf